How Generative AI Writes Java Code

Generative AI in Java IDEs utilizes Natural Language Processing (NLP) models to understand developer intentions and generate corresponding Java code. When a developer inputs a description of desired functionality in plain language, the AI analyzes the request and produces Java code that meets the specified requirements. This process involves pattern recognition from vast code repositories and applying learned coding conventions and best practices. While AI can significantly speed up code generation for common tasks and boilerplate code, it's important to note that the generated code should always be reviewed and tested by developers to ensure accuracy and adherence to project-specific standards.

Use Cases for AI in Java Development

AI in Java IDEs offers several practical applications that enhance the development experience: 1. Intelligent Code Completion: AI-powered code completion goes beyond traditional autocomplete by understanding context and predicting entire code blocks or methods. 2. Error Detection and Bug Fixing: AI algorithms can identify potential bugs and suggest fixes based on patterns learned from extensive codebases. 3. Code Refactoring: AI assists in identifying areas for code improvement and suggests optimizations to enhance performance and maintainability. 4. Documentation Generation: AI can automatically generate code documentation, saving developers time and ensuring consistency. 5. Test Case Generation: AI can analyze code and generate relevant test cases, improving code coverage and reliability. These use cases demonstrate how AI is becoming an invaluable tool in the Java developer's toolkit, addressing time-consuming tasks and allowing developers to focus on more complex problem-solving.

AI-Powered Features in Popular Java IDEs

Leading Java IDEs have incorporated AI features to enhance developer productivity: 1. IntelliJ IDEA: JetBrains AI offers advanced code completion, refactoring suggestions, and context-aware coding assistance. 2. Visual Studio Code: The GitHub Copilot extension provides AI-powered code suggestions, error resolution, and interactive coding assistance. 3. Eclipse: While not as advanced as some competitors, Eclipse offers AI-enhanced error detection and supports AI plugins like Tabnine and aiXcoder. These AI integrations are continuously evolving, with IDE providers investing heavily in AI capabilities to stay competitive and meet the growing demands of Java developers for smarter, more efficient tools.

Benefits and Limitations of AI in Java IDEs

Benefits of AI in Java IDEs include increased productivity, reduced time spent on repetitive tasks, and improved code quality through intelligent suggestions and error detection. However, there are limitations to consider: 1. Overreliance on AI-generated code may lead to a decrease in critical thinking and problem-solving skills. 2. AI suggestions may not always align with project-specific requirements or coding standards. 3. There are potential intellectual property concerns when using AI that learns from public codebases. 4. AI may struggle with highly specialized or domain-specific code requirements. Developers should view AI as a powerful assistant rather than a replacement for human expertise and judgment.
